A former soldier wants to treat himself to new teeth and a vacation after converting £18 into more than £92,000 on a horse race accumulator. After five nags romped home on the same afternoon, former Royal Dragoons tank unit paratrooper Alan Roberts landed the jackpot. “I’ve been worried for some time about my teeth, which are practically rotten,” the Yorkshireman, 39, added. “It’s the first thing I’m going to do, and then my mother and I are going on vacation to Scarborough.
“She’ll have returned from Benidorm by then, so perhaps she’ll join me.”
At Newmarket and Pontefract, Alan’s selections Gale Force Maya, Nayef Road, Saluti, Subastar, and Desert Angel won in one afternoon. He also stated that while on vacation with his mother, he plans to consider starting a caravan park business with his winnings.
“I’m pleased to pieces to be putting a permanent grin on the face of frequent customer Alan, who had served his nation when he was younger and deserves all the luck in the world,” said Betfred boss Fred Done. Even without his new teeth, he’s already eaten into my profits.”
